Senate panel moves bill expanding Florida’s vexatious litigant law

Sen. Erin Grall Acting on a Supreme Court request, a Senate panel has agreed to significantly broaden the scope of Florida’s “vexatious litigant” law. The Senate Judiciary Committee voted 11-0 on March 19 to approve SB 1650 by Republican Sen. Erin Grall, a Vero Beach attorney. The committee also approved SB 1652, a linked public […]

Stetson captures Tax Section’s 2025 National Tax Moot Court crown

Stetson Law Moot Court team members Mia Bartolomei-Negron and Eddie Hong with Stetson Law Associate Professor Andrew Appleby. Bartolomei-Negron and Hong took top honors in the Tax Section’s 2025 National Tax Moot Court Competition, winning Best Oral Argument, Best Brief, and Best Oralist Final Round (tied).
